fix(缺陷管理): 修复缺陷管理附件名称展示不全
This commit is contained in:
parent
d6332fd1f8
commit
2c8ed01f8d
|
@ -43,7 +43,11 @@
|
||||||
<div class="m-b[2px] flex items-center">
|
<div class="m-b[2px] flex items-center">
|
||||||
<a-tooltip :content="item.file.name">
|
<a-tooltip :content="item.file.name">
|
||||||
<div class="show-file-name">
|
<div class="show-file-name">
|
||||||
<div class="file-name-first one-line-text max-w-[300px] pl-[4px] font-normal">
|
<div
|
||||||
|
:class="`file-name-first one-line-text pl-[4px] font-normal max-w-[${
|
||||||
|
props.fileNameMaxWidth || '300px'
|
||||||
|
}]`"
|
||||||
|
>
|
||||||
{{ item.file.name.slice(0, item.file.name.indexOf('.')) }}
|
{{ item.file.name.slice(0, item.file.name.indexOf('.')) }}
|
||||||
</div>
|
</div>
|
||||||
<span class="font-normal text-[var(--color-text-1)]">
|
<span class="font-normal text-[var(--color-text-1)]">
|
||||||
|
@ -226,6 +230,7 @@
|
||||||
showUploadTypeDesc?: boolean; // 自定义上传类型关联于&上传于
|
showUploadTypeDesc?: boolean; // 自定义上传类型关联于&上传于
|
||||||
initFileSaveTips?: string; // 上传初始文件时的提示
|
initFileSaveTips?: string; // 上传初始文件时的提示
|
||||||
buttonInTitle?: boolean; // 按钮是否在标题中
|
buttonInTitle?: boolean; // 按钮是否在标题中
|
||||||
|
fileNameMaxWidth?: string; // 文件名称最大宽度
|
||||||
}>(),
|
}>(),
|
||||||
{
|
{
|
||||||
mode: 'remote',
|
mode: 'remote',
|
||||||
|
|
|
@ -60,6 +60,7 @@
|
||||||
:init-file-save-tips="t('ms.upload.waiting_save')"
|
:init-file-save-tips="t('ms.upload.waiting_save')"
|
||||||
mode="static"
|
mode="static"
|
||||||
:show-delete="false"
|
:show-delete="false"
|
||||||
|
:file-name-max-width="props.fileNameMaxWidth"
|
||||||
>
|
>
|
||||||
<template #actions="{ item }">
|
<template #actions="{ item }">
|
||||||
<!-- 本地文件 -->
|
<!-- 本地文件 -->
|
||||||
|
@ -267,6 +268,7 @@
|
||||||
bugId?: string; // 缺陷id,不传递为创建
|
bugId?: string; // 缺陷id,不传递为创建
|
||||||
isDrawer?: boolean; // 是否是弹窗模式
|
isDrawer?: boolean; // 是否是弹窗模式
|
||||||
caseType?: CaseLinkEnum; // 用例类型
|
caseType?: CaseLinkEnum; // 用例类型
|
||||||
|
fileNameMaxWidth?: string; // 文件名称最大宽度
|
||||||
fillConfig?: {
|
fillConfig?: {
|
||||||
isQuickFillContent: boolean; // 是否快速填充内容
|
isQuickFillContent: boolean; // 是否快速填充内容
|
||||||
detailId: string; // 快填详情id
|
detailId: string; // 快填详情id
|
||||||
|
|
|
@ -5,7 +5,7 @@
|
||||||
:title="bugId ? t('bugManagement.editBug') : t('caseManagement.featureCase.createDefect')"
|
:title="bugId ? t('bugManagement.editBug') : t('caseManagement.featureCase.createDefect')"
|
||||||
:ok-text="t('common.create')"
|
:ok-text="t('common.create')"
|
||||||
:ok-loading="drawerLoading"
|
:ok-loading="drawerLoading"
|
||||||
:width="850"
|
:width="900"
|
||||||
:mask-closable="true"
|
:mask-closable="true"
|
||||||
unmount-on-close
|
unmount-on-close
|
||||||
:show-continue="true"
|
:show-continue="true"
|
||||||
|
@ -37,6 +37,7 @@
|
||||||
:bug-id="bugId"
|
:bug-id="bugId"
|
||||||
:case-type="props.caseType"
|
:case-type="props.caseType"
|
||||||
:fill-config="props.fillConfig"
|
:fill-config="props.fillConfig"
|
||||||
|
file-name-max-width="200px"
|
||||||
@save-params="saveParams"
|
@save-params="saveParams"
|
||||||
/>
|
/>
|
||||||
</div>
|
</div>
|
||||||
|
|
Loading…
Reference in New Issue